As the world becomes increasingly aware of the importance of reducing our impact on the environment, many homeowners are turning to energy-efficient home improvements to make a positive change. Not only do these improvements help to reduce our reliance on non-renewable energy sources, but they also save homeowners homeowners on their utility bills over time.

One of the most effective ways to make an energy-efficient home improvement is to replace old windows with new, double or triple-glazed ones. These new windows retain heat in the cold winter months and trap cool air in the summer reducing the need for heating and cooling and saving homeowners a significant amount of money on their energy bills. Depending on the specific model and manufacturer, new windows can pay for themselves in as little as 5 years.


Another area to focus on is insulation. Although difficult to see, a well-insulated home is essential for energy efficiency. Proper insulation helps to keep warm air in and cold air out. The most common type of insulation is fiberglass batts, but other options include cellulose and spray foam insulation. When installed correctly, these types of insulation can save homeowners money on their energy bills in a home's energy efficiency.


For homeowners looking to make a more significant impact, installing solar panels or a solar water heater can greatly reduce energy consumption. Solar panels convert intense sunlight into electricity, while solar water heaters use the sun's energy to heat water for bathing. Not only do these systems save homeowners thousands of dollars on their energy bills, but they also increase the value of their home.


In addition to these exterior improvements, there are also many interior options available for homeowners looking to make an energy-efficient home improvement. One of the most popular options is to replace traditional incandescent bulbs with efficient lighting options. These bulbs use significantly less energy to produce the same amount of light. Homeowners can also make a difference by reducing energy consumption around doors and windows, using power strips to eliminate standby power and reducing energy consumption with efficient appliances.
